What type of messages did the Code Talkers primarily handle?

The Code Talkers primarily handled strategic military orders, which were crucial for maintaining effective communication on the battlefield without the risk of interception by enemy forces. These messages often contained sensitive and tactical information informing units about maneuvers, troop movements, and operational plans. The use of indigenous languages to encode these messages provided a layer of security that was an essential advantage during wartime.

While general communication, intelligence reports, and civilian updates might be important in other contexts, they were not the primary focus of the Code Talkers' efforts. Their unique role in transmitting strategic military orders was vital in ensuring that messages remained confidential and that troops received accurate information swiftly, contributing significantly to the success of military operations.
